uri: Fix buffer overflow in memcmp()
The commit 63644dc introduced several memcmp() calls without checking the length of the first argument. https://bugs.freedesktop.org/show_bug.cgi?id=97245

+static bool
+str_range_equal (const char *input, const char *start, const char *end)
+{
+ return strlen (input) == end - start &&
+ memcmp (input, start, end - start) == 0;
+}
